Trade Plates

Effective from 1 July 2008

The total fee for a trade plate is the sum of the trade plate category fee, an insurance premium, plate fee and an administration fee.

Approval may be obtained by applying to a Customer Service Centre or the Motor Trade Association. Approval fees are displayed in Table 2.

Fee Calculation Method

The table below displays the current fees and the method for calculating the total cost of a trade plate.
Step 1 Determine the highest category fee of the nominated categories from Table 1, and multiply by the period required (1, 2 or 3 years).
Step 2 Determine the highest insurance premium of the nominated categories for the appropriate insurance rating (district 1 or district 2), and multiply by the period required (1, 2 or 3 years).
Step 3 Add the appropriate administration fee from Table 3.
Step 4 Add any plate Fees that apply from Table 3.
Step 5 Calculate the total fee payable by adding the fees from Step 1 through to Step 4.

Table 1 - 12 Month Fees

Category
Category Fee
Heavy Vehicles
A vehicle or trailer with a gross vehicle mass exceeding 4500 kg (not farm implements and farm machines and special purpose vehicles).
Fees based on a configuration of a truck (Type 1) with 2 axles and a gross vehicle mass exceeding 4500 kg but not exceeding 12000 kg.
$380
Light Vehicles
A vehicle with a gross vehicle mass not exceeding 4500 kg (not motorcycles, trailers, farm implements and farm machines and special purpose vehicles).
Fees based on a 7 or-8 cyl vehicle.
$280
Motorcycles
Any motorcycle.
Fees based on a 250ml – 660ml motorcycle.
$32
Trailers
A trailer with a gross trailer mass not exceeding 4500 kg (not farm implements and farm machines and special purpose vehicles).
Fees based on a light caravan or trailer.
$55
Farm Implements and Farm Machines
Self propelled or towed agricultural machinery.
Insurance fee based on Premium Class 38/88.
Nil
Special Purpose Vehicles
Any vehicle not specifically designed for the carriage of passengers or goods. (Including farm implements and farm machines.
Insurance fee based on Premium Class 29/79.
Nil
Table 2 - Customer Service Centre
Approval for issue of trade plates (level 3 administration fee)
$21
Motor Trade Association Approval Fee
Members
$15
Non-members
$21
Table 3 - Administration
New issue (level 2)
$15
Renewal (level 1)
$6
Plate
Supply of metal plate
$21
Postage
$15
